Scholar Rock Wins FDA Approval for First Drug Targeting SMA Muscle Loss

Scholar Rock's Isembyld has received FDA approval as the first drug designed to target muscle loss in spinal muscular atrophy (SMA). In late-stage clinical trials, when combined with an SMN2-targeting therapy, Isembyld significantly improved motor skills in young patients after one year of treatment. This approval represents a major breakthrough for SMA patients, offering a new therapeutic approach that complements existing treatments. The drug's mechanism addresses a different pathway in SMA progression, potentially providing additional benefits for patients seeking comprehensive disease management.
